Anaktuvuk Pass, Alaska village census
This report represents an updating of similar censuses conducted at Anaktuvuk Pass, Alaska, during November 1969, September 1972, June 1975, and August 1978. During the initial years of 1962-1964 in the Alaskan radiation ecology studies, centered at Anaktuvuk Pass, it became apparent that various age groups among the residents showed important differences in /sup 137/Cs body burdens and that a permanent record of the birth dates and locations would be a necessity. These vital data are the sole record of birth dates and places of several Anaktuvuk Pass people and have proved helpful to them in many contexts. The information has been readily provided and periodically updated with the full knowledge and cooperation of the people. This report must be considered an interim record because the composition of the village resident structure constantly changes; however, the information is as current and as accurate as possible. It is presented here for the interest of the people of Anaktuvuk Pass and the use of scientists and lay persons who recognize the unique qualities of the nunamiut and wish to know more about these people.
